When looking to implement standards-based grading, a firm foundation of standards based learning, instruction, and assessment must be in place first. Once that foundation is built, we are faced with the challenge of implementation! This workshop will move past the WHY and start to focus on the HOW – from determining priority standards to determining proficiency to standards-aligned assessments, this workshop will be the first step in implementation. Leave with workshop with your questions answered and practical steps in place to put this theory into action.

Teachers will need to bring a unit and standards they are currently teaching. Be prepared to leave with a toolkit for one standards aligned unit!

The presenter, Mandy Stalets, is a classroom teacher as well as a consultant, and has successfully implemented standards-based learning and grading in both her middle and high school classrooms over the last 10 years. She works with a wide variety of teachers and school districts to improve assessment and grading practices to maximize communication and student success. Mandy is also the author of the book Standards-Based Learning In Action.
